Talking Therapies Support RFI
Part of Talking Therapies Support RFI.
The Department of Health and Social Care ('The Authority') is seeking information on your interest, capability and capacity to provide the services and feedback on the approach to talking therapies offer. The purpose of the talking therapy programme will be to provide one-to-one sessions with an accredited therapist/counsellor, for an estimated 4,200 adult social care (ASC) workers accessing up to 10 sessions who are experiencing heightened mental health issues, for example anxiety, depression and burnout.
